SANTA CLARA, Calif. (AP) — Wide receiver Kendrick Bourne is returning for a second stint with the San Francisco 49ers after agreeing to a one-year deal worth up to $5 million.

Agent Henry Organ confirmed that Bourne agreed to the deal on Monday and will be ready to play for the banged-up 49ers this week.
